Abstract

The invention relates to a method for producing a soilless substrate by utilizing straws, which comprises the following production process steps of: A. crushing: crushing the straws into chippings; B. fermentation: decomposing the chippings according to a traditional composting mode; and C. pressing: carrying out press molding on the decomposed chippings through a mould. The invention has the advantages of greatly improving the recycling value of the straws and reducing the air pollution, saving the resources and reducing the soil pollution because of no need of a plastic substrate, greatly lightening the labor intensity of peasant friends, saving labor and manpower, saving the seed consumption, reducing the occurrence of diseases and insect pests, improving the emergence rate, having strong seedlings without seedling revival, and also increasing the soil fertility due to substrate planting.

Embodiment
A, pulverizing: straw is ground into chip; B, fermentation: chip is become thoroughly decomposed by traditional composting mode; C, sterilization: the chip concentration that will become thoroughly decomposed is the derosal sterilization of 70-80%, consumption is 0.2% (chip: derosal=1000kg: k2g), D, join fertile add N, P, K and trace element in the chip that becomes thoroughly decomposed.It is different and different that its add-on is regarded thing as, is generally: chip: N: P: K: trace element=100kg: 3kg: 4kg: 4kg: trace.F, compacting: the chip that will become thoroughly decomposed dries the back and presses (pressure 0.3-0.8Mpa) to make no native nutrition base (also claiming nutrition pot) with mould, not having native nutrition base diameter is the cylinder shape of 4.5-6cm, high 4cm, the end face that does not have native nutrition base is provided with cylindricality kind hole, and the kind bore dia is 1CM, and the degree of depth is 2CM.
The present invention can not add soil.Add soil and only play adhesive effect, different according to the soil ratio that different crops is added, (add soil 5-10kg in the chip that 100kg becomes thoroughly decomposed) in right amount and can put forward the base molded effect of nutrition, if excessive interpolation soil will reduce nursery effect, the amount of adding soil is big more, and nursery effect descends obvious more.
Using method: the nothing soil nutrition base of compression moulding, put on the ground and slowly evenly spray water from the nutritive cube surface with watering can or water pipe, will expand 1---1.5 doubly after not having native nutrition base suction, seed is broadcast in kind of the hole then, the seed germination growth can even not have native nutrition base and implants the land for growing field crops together after 30-----40 days.Of the present invention joining in the fertile processing step can be added soil, and different according to the soil ratio that different crops is added, it mainly has been an adhesive effect, can improve result of use in right amount, if excessive interpolation soil will reduce result of use, the amount of adding soil is big more, and result of use descends obvious more.
